CVE-2026-9006

IBM WebSphere Application Server 9.0, and 8.5 is vulnerable to server-side request forgery (SSRF) with the Ajax Proxy configured.

CRITICAL 9.1EPSS 0.39%

Does this matter?

High impact if exploited, but EPSS currently rates exploitation as unlikely (0.39%). Schedule it in the normal patch cycle and watch for a rise in EPSS or a public exploit.

Description

IBM WebSphere Application Server 9.0, and 8.5 is vulnerable to server-side request forgery (SSRF) with the Ajax Proxy configured. This may allow an attacker to send unauthorized requests from the system, resulting in a security bypass or information disclosure.

CVSS 3.1
9.1 CRITICALCV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:N
EPSS
0.39% probability · 32th percentile
CISA KEV
Not listed
Weakness
CWE-918
